If your AC isn't blowing cold air in Yonkers, the first step is to check if the thermostat is set correctly to 'cool' and the fan is on. Sometimes, a tripped circuit breaker can also be the culprit. If these simple checks don't resolve the issue, it's time to call for professional help. Licensed, insured pros can diagnose the problem, whether it's a refrigerant leak, a faulty compressor, or an issue with the outdoor unit. For residents in Yonkers, it's generally recommended to have your air conditioning system serviced once a year, ideally in the spring before the peak cooling season begins. Regular maintenance helps ensure your unit runs efficiently and can prevent unexpected breakdowns during the hottest months. This preventative service can identify minor issues before they become major problems. It also helps maintain the unit's lifespan. In Yonkers, common signs your furnace needs repair include unusual noises like banging or rattling, a pilot light that won't stay lit, or weak airflow from vents. You might also notice a strange smell or a significant increase in your energy bills. If your home isn't heating evenly or the thermostat isn't responding correctly, these are also indicators. Addressing these signs early can prevent a complete system failure.

A heat pump repair addresses issues with systems that provide both heating and cooling. Unlike a traditional furnace, a heat pump moves heat rather than generating it. Repairs can involve refrigerant leaks, electrical component failures, or problems with the reversing valve.
